The Sunfield Center’s article on "Self-Regulation Strategies for Parents of Neurodivergent Children" offers practical and accessible tools to help parents manage the unique emotional challenges that come with supporting a neurodivergent child. Recognizing that parenting under such circumstances can often feel overwhelming, the article emphasizes the importance of parents developing their own self-regulation skills to maintain mental and physical well-being. It introduces mindfulness techniques such as deep breathing, positive affirmations, and self-compassion, alongside other effective methods like intentional yawning, grounding exercises, and self-massage. Visual aids for guided breathing are also recommended to help parents stay calm in stressful moments. The article highlights that consistent practice and self-compassion are key, and encourages parents to seek additional support if needed, underscoring that their efforts make a meaningful difference in their child’s life. This resource offers valuable support for parents navigating the complex journey of raising neurodivergent children with resilience and care.
